BASIC INFORMATION

Tattooing by definition is a form of body modification in which ink is inserted into the dermis layer of the skin. The art of making tattoos is tattooing. Tattoos fall into three broad categories: purely decorative, symbolic and pictorial. They are a beautiful way remember a special time or person in your life, represent a story, share a message or simply to enjoy a unique piece of art that you wear daily!

Pain during the treatment is relative. Scared guests usually feel stronger pain, while the other guests compare such pain with the one that they feel when plucking hair or experiencing a bee sting. In addition, it is not recommended to do the treatment while menstruating or during times of extreme fatigue due to an increased sensitivity to pain.  It is possible to use light anesthetics, in the form of gel, to eliminate some sensitivity during the procedure (if an allergy to the components is not present.)

Treatment is done by using sterile and disposable cartridges, while inks are of the highest standard (Dynamic Ink or Almost Famous Ink). Inserted ink is very dark during the first 5 to 7 days. Seven days later, it loses up to 40% of its intensity. If you think that ink is too dark, do not try to fade it by yourself. The duration of ink retention in your skin depends on the skin oiliness. Sweating and sun exposure also affect ink retention and you must avoid both for up to 7 days after treatment. Healing is usually completed around 28 days after the procedure.

Post-procedure care makes 70% of total treatment success. Conscientiously adhere to the given aftercare in order to avoid ink loss as well as infection.

How successful the treatment will be depends on:

  • skin quality

  • post-treatment care

  • exposure to various external influences

   None of these factors are under the Artist’s control, thus providing any guarantee for the treatment is not possible.

Please consult with your artist if you:

  • have problematic skin

  • have serious health issues

  • take certain medications


Complications are possible and include, but are not limited to the following: discomfort, scabbing, bruising, swelling, scarring, allergic reaction, infection, pigment migration, color/change, sensitivity in the tattooed area, Sarcoidosis, granuloma and ablation. It is also important to note that surgery can change the appearance and lead to the distortion of the tattoo.

BEFORE THE TREATMENT

Before each treatment, the skin should not be burnt, nor in recovery or regeneration process. It is also recommended that you become familiar with the post-treatment aftercare.

The following treatments are not recommended 30 days before the treatment:

  • Botox and fillers (facial ink only)

  • avoid caffeine and alcohol

  • laser treatments

  • chemical peel

  • exposure to strong sunlight
